Welcome to the *Clean Rooms API Reference*.
Clean Rooms is an Amazon Web Services service that helps multiple parties to
join their data together in a secure collaboration workspace. In the
collaboration, members who can run queries and jobs and receive results can get
insights into the collective datasets without either party getting access to the
other party's raw data.
To learn more about Clean Rooms concepts, procedures, and best practices, see
the [Clean Rooms User Guide](https://docs.aws.amazon.com/clean-rooms/latest/userguide/what-is.html).
To learn more about SQL commands, functions, and conditions supported in Clean
Rooms, see the [Clean Rooms SQL Reference](https://docs.aws.amazon.com/clean-rooms/latest/sql-reference/sql-reference.html).

@doc """
Creates an intermediate table in a membership.
An intermediate table stores a query definition that you can execute later using
`PopulateIntermediateTable` to materialize cached results. The intermediate
table is owned by the member with the CAN_QUERY ability. This operation does not
execute the stored query.
"""

@doc """
Deletes an intermediate table.
When you delete the table, the service marks it as DELETED, removes its analysis
rule and schema, and triggers storage cleanup. This operation is idempotent.
Only the intermediate table owner can call this operation.
"""

@doc """
Invalidates a specific intermediate table that references the caller's base
table.
The data provider (base table owner) calls this operation, not the intermediate
table owner. By default, invalidation cascades to descendant intermediate
tables.
"""

@doc """
Executes the stored query of an intermediate table to materialize data into
managed storage.
With this operation, you can perform initial population and subsequent
refreshes. Each call creates a new version. The returned analysis ID can be
tracked using `GetProtectedQuery`. Only the intermediate table owner can call
this operation.
"""

@doc """
Updates an existing collaboration change request.
This operation allows approval actions for pending change requests in
collaborations (APPROVE, DENY, CANCEL, COMMIT).
For change requests without automatic approval, a member in the collaboration
can manually APPROVE or DENY a change request. The collaboration owner can
manually CANCEL or COMMIT a change request.
"""
